Effects of poria cocos extract on serum biochemical indicators and lipid metabolism in meat rabbits
The aim of this study was to investigate the effects of Poria cocos extract on serum biochemical indexes and lipid metabolism of meat rabbits.A total of 400 healthy 30-day-old weaned rabbits were randomly divided into 4 groups with 10 replicates per group and 10 rabbits per replicate.The experimental diet was supplemented with 0%,0.05%,0.1%and 0.2%poria polysaccharides in the base diet,respectively,and the experiment lasted for 42 days(pre-feeding period was 5 days and experimental period was 37 days).The results showed that dietary supplementation of 0.2%poria cocos extract could significantly increase the contents of serum total protein and albumin of meat rabbits(P<0.05).Dietary supplementation of 0.1%and 0.2%poria cocos extract significantly decreased serum triglyceride content(P<0.05),and significantly increased serum insulin content and alanine aminotransferase activity of meat rabbits(P<0.05).However,there were no significant effects on serum leptin and very low density lipoprotein contents and the activities of alkaline phosphatase and ASpartate transaminase in meat rabbits(P>0.05).Dietary addition of poria cocos extract significantly decreased the percentage of shoulder fat and kidney fat(P<0.05),but had no significant effect on the percentage of pericardial fat in meat rabbits(P>0.05).The foreleg muscle percentage and hind leg muscle percentage of meat rabbits in 0.1%and 0.2%supplementation groups were significantly increased(P<0.05).0.2%supplementation group significantly increased the expressions of CPT-1,CPT-2 and PPAR-α genes in liver of meat rabbits(P<0.05),but had no significant effects on the expressions of FAS and ACC genes(P>0.05).In conclusion,the results of this experiment showed that dietary supplementation of Pachycoia extract could enhance lipolysis and promote the growth and development of meat rabbits.
